Mukta specimen from Google Fonts

A harmoniously designed humanist sans covering Devanagari and Latin with an impressive seven-weight range for multilingual body text use.

About

Mukta was developed with a clear focus on bringing typographic parity to Devanagari-script users, offering a clean and legible companion to its Latin counterpart across all seven weights. The letterforms are open and friendly without being overtly playful, making Mukta well suited to editorial, UI, and extended digital reading in Hindi, Marathi, and other Devanagari-using languages. It is one of the most practically useful multilingual sans-serifs available on Google Fonts for South Asian digital publishing.

Classification

Mukta is a humanist sans-serif designed for simultaneous use across Devanagari and Latin scripts, with forms carefully harmonised across both writing systems. It offers an unusually wide weight range for a Devanagari typeface on Google Fonts.
